STRIKE OF THE NEWCASTLE COLLIERS.

Newcastle, August 14. A fortnight's notice of a general strike has been given by the miners. There are forty-six foreign vessels in port awaiting cargoes of coal, but the miners have intimated to the masters that they will only be able to coal twenty vessels before time expires for going out on the strike. Adelaide, August 14. If Newcastle miners go on strike, the trade here will be paralysed, as no available coal supplies are on hand.
